LPT Aperture Holdings acquires Speculo AI platform
Why this matters
The acquisition of Speculo, an AI-driven engagement and intent-detection platform, by LPT Aperture Holdings signals a growing institutional emphasis on data analytics and technology integration within US commercial real estate. As capital markets become increasingly competitive and underwriting more granular, the ability to harness real-time market intelligence and prospect intent offers a strategic edge in sourcing, due diligence, and asset management. This move reflects a broader trend among institutional investors and operators to embed advanced analytics into their workflows, aiming to enhance deal sourcing efficiency and tenant engagement in an environment where traditional market signals may be less reliable. Moreover, the integration of AI tools suggests a response to evolving lending conditions and sector fundamentals, where precision in identifying demand drivers and risk factors is paramount. For allocators and capital providers, such technology adoption may indicate a shift toward more data-driven decision-making frameworks, potentially influencing capital allocation patterns and underwriting standards. While the direct financial impact remains to be seen, the acquisition underscores the increasing role of proprietary data platforms in shaping competitive positioning within the US CRE landscape.
